Best Minecraft Server Hosting Platforms
As of 2020, Minecraft has sold over 200 million copies and has garnered a fairly large community with more than 126 million active players. Truly a game that has withstood the test of time, the demand for more resources for this game doesnt seem to be dying out any time soon. From modpacks to standalone mods, plugins to servers, players are constantly on the lookout for ways to keep their game fresh, creative, and optimized.
- What is a Minecraft Server?
- The Best Minecraft Servers?
Weve already covered some popular Minecraft mods in our updatedMinecraft Mods Guide for Parents. Weve also listed out some of thebest Minecraft Texture Packs. In this article, were going to look at Minecraft Servers.
Want to learn a valuable skill while creating games? Enroll in CodaKid classes which use games like Minecraft to teach coding for kids!
Gearhost The Simplest Fastest Way To Get Started For Free
GearHost claims that it was made with love in Arizona. While Im generally skeptical about things made with love in Arizona, I tried the service out and was really happy with what I saw. It took me minutes to get on-board and launch my free cloud instance, and the entire process was extremely well thought of.
The service has five different cloud plans, with the basic one being completely free to use, for life. After choosing the free plan, all it took to get started was a quick signup form and basic email verification. Some of the other services on this list require your credit card as an insurance policy, but GearHost didnt ask for any payment details of any kind.
Keep in mind that theres no root access available, so youll be relying solely on the interface for performing configurations. There are limitations to this approach. For example, you wont be able to use development environments that arent .NET or PHP. Then again, it also simplifies the process of getting your cloud instance online, as youll never have to use the command line.
Writing A Script To Launch The Server
It’s definitely boring to have to remember the command-line options for your server every time you launch it. Luckily, we can write it down in a file and just run that instead.
The windows version of a script is called a batch file. Create a text file in the folder where you put the jar as “start.bat”, and then right click it to edit using notepad. Paste the following in:
Double click the file to start your server. You may get a “Class_Not_Found” and ServerGuiConcole error, just ignore these errorsand you should see your “Server Thread/INFO” dialog start the server.
The “pause” command is there to keep the window open so you can read what happened after the server stops.
On macOS, Linux, and FreeBSD
All these systems use a common scripting language called the “POSIX shell script” on the command line. Create a text file in the folder where you put the jar as “start.sh” and write the following in:
#!/bin/shcd"$"exec java -Xms1G -Xmx1G -jar server.jar --nogui
Now save the file. Run chmod a+x start.sh to make it executable. You can now run the file by double-clicking or by running ./start.sh in the folder .
If you want to add a pausing part like the Windows example, remove the exec word, and add a line of read -n 1 -p “Waiting…” to the end. This is useful if you are running the script by double-clicking on the GUI.
On Plan 9
Read Also: How To Import Skins To Minecraft Pe
Bonus: Cloudways Not Free But Easy As Pie
Alright. Cloudways isnt free, nor does it have a free plan, but while the free cloud hosting services are super tempting, you have to ask yourself if youre ready for the level of commitment and responsibility they entail. On the bright side, there is a 3-day free trial.
If youre newer to the cloud hosting world and not quite ready for the commitment that some services require, its better to look for low-cost, high-value cloud hosting.Cloudways is my personal recommendation, thanks to its dedicated support team, excellent performance, and low prices.
Cloudways works by using existing cloud infrastructure: Choose between a number of different cloud services, and Cloudways takes care of deployment, configuration, setup, security, and updates. All thats left for you is to enjoy your new cloud hosting.
- Your choice of cloud service Cloudways offers plans based on cloud services by DigitalOcean, Linode, Vultr, AWS, and GCP.
- 24/7 support Available with none of the free cloud hosting services. Cloudways support agents will be there around the clock to help you out with any issue affecting your hosting.
- Free migration Cloudways experts will take care of a complete migration for you. If you find yourself wanting to switch to cloud hosting from your current provider, Cloudways can make the process seamless.
- Managed backups The company will take care of backing up your entire hosting container, making it easily available for you to restore.
Cloudways Cloud Hosting
Parent / Guardian Authorization For Off
The Maryland Department of Health has requested we obtain permission that you have given iD Tech approval of the following sections of our Terms and Conditions.
IMPORTANT POLICIES SECTIONYou certify that your student is in good health and able to participate in the program activities. You authorize the program staff to attend to health issues or injuries your student may incur while attending the program. You acknowledge that you will be financially responsible for any medical treatment needed during the duration of the program. You give iD Tech staff members permission to take your son/daughter/ward to places of relevant interest, the swimming pool , guided campus tours, and facilities within walking distance of the program, both on and off campus.
You give permission for your student to go the places described below during his/her time at iD Tech. You understand that your student will be supervised by staff while on a walking trip.
Occasionally, staff will take students to a location on and off campus to visit a local venue. This might involve going to another building on campus, a campus facility tour, a trip to a park, an outing to a local mall, or going to a movie theater. All events would be in walking distance of the program facilities.
COLLEGE PREP: ADVISING SESSION TERMS & CONDITIONSPublish Date: 10/26/2018
Recommended Reading: How Much Does Minecraft Cost On Nintendo Switch
Get The Latest Version Of Java
The first step in setting up a Minecraft server is making sure you have the latest version of Java installed. Minecraft requires Java to run the game and having the latest version will help us run our server without issues.
You can install the latest version of Java here. Once there, click the red Java Download button as you can see below:
Then, read and accept the terms by clicking the red Agree and Start Free Download button.
The Java setup run file should now be in the download folder of your computer. If you need help with finding the download folder, type in downloads into your computer search bar and open the Downloads folder.
Once in the downloads folder find the JavaSetup executable file and run this application. A popup window may appear asking if the application can make changes to your computer. Click to allow access, you may be asked to provide a password for these permissions.
Once the application loads click to install Java.
You may be asked to uninstall a previous Java version, do so as keeping an older version does not help with our server setup.
Once any previous versions are removed continue through the window prompts until Java is downloaded and up to date.
The first step in setting up a Minecraft server should now be complete. The following step we must take is downloading and setting up the actual Minecraft server folder.
Minecraft Hosting: How To Host A Server
Here’s how to setup Minecraft hosting so you can host other players on your very own server
Want to start your own Minecraft hosting? You can set up your own server on Minecraft to invite your online buddies or create a multiplayer experience to share with even more players, but the initial process can take some time to get going. Heres how to set up and host your own Minecraft servers.
Mojang has free of charge server software that you can download to manage your server. You can download the Java Edition server on the Minecraft website. Before you do this, though, youll want to make sure you have the latest version of Java installed this is an important step for security. You can check this by accessing Java through your control panel. If you need to install Java or update the file, .
Once you have both the latest version of Java and have downloaded Mojangs server software, heres what you need to do next to set up Minecraft hosting and get your Minecraft server up and running.
Recommended Reading: Www.code.org Minecraft
The 5 Best Minecraft Server Hosting 2021
With a game thats as beloved and agile as Minecraft its not much of a surprise that many people are looking towards setting up their own Minecraft server.
There are several ways you can play Minecraft with friends, but the most versatile by far is on a Minecraft server that is hosted online.
Think of Minecraft as the modern day version of a classic that hasnt gone out of style. In fact, Ive seen it referred to before as virtual Lego. This might not be accurate though as Minecraft has become so popular that theres even an entire Lego theme of it!
Its simplistic graphics coupled by basic gameplay that still allows a great deal of innovation has made this game skyrocket in popularity.
Thanks to its supportive fan base, Minecraft has been able to push out onto virtually all digital platforms, from desktop computers to mobile devices and consoles. Today, Minecraft is available in plain vanilla or as one of many custom builds that fans and developers have created.
Choose A Location For Your Minecraft Server Files
Before you download the Minecraft server software, choose a location on your PC where youd like to run the server from.
When you first run the server, itll create a few configuration files. Its best to have all these files stored in a dedicated folder.
You could place this folder on your Desktop, in your Documents folder, in your Programs folder, or anywhere else youd like. Its entirely up to you.
Read Also: Minecraft Nintendo Switch Digital Code Free
Enable Port Forwarding On Your Router
Note: Port forwarding can be a security risk.
If youre just hosting a server for players on your local network, you dont need to worry about port forwarding. If, however, you want to make your server accessible to the world, youll need to enable port forwarding on your router.
Refer to your routers documentation to find specific instructions on how to configure port forwarding for your device. For Minecraft, youll need to forward TCP port 25565.
Youll also need to enter your servers local IP address as the Output IP or Server IP for the forwarded port. This tells the router which device to point at. To find your servers local IP, open a command prompt and enter ipconfig.
Look For Value In A Vps Free Trial When Shopping For Hosting Services
As you can see, free VPS hosting plans typically come with a limited number of CPU cores and a small amount of storage. Site owners are typically restricted to free and open-source Linux distributions instead of commercial Windows Server licenses.
Your free VPS server will almost assuredly be of the unmanaged variety, meaning youre entirely in control of configuration, security, backups, updates, patches, and other server maintenance.
Without an included control panel another expense a free VPS hosting provider typically cant afford admins must rely on root access and their knowledge of the command line.
This is especially troublesome for those coming from a shared hosting account packed with all those user-friendly features.
While no-cost or temporary service is a good testing ground for first-time VPS users or promising new projects, free VPS hosting shouldnt be in your long-term plans.
Chances are, youll want all those extra features mentioned above, such as remote desktop functionality and a dedicated IP address.
Plus, you should be able to run your website or application on modern, reliable, and scalable hardware. Even better, what if you had the option to upgrade to dedicated hosting?
Free VPS hosts arent known for being wildly available when it comes to customer support, so youll likely be on your own.
Similarly, beginners will especially appreciate having around-the-clock technical support on standby when something inevitably goes awry.
Don’t Miss: Home Hosting Minecraft Server
Configure The Game Server
In the case of Minecraft Java Edition server, first change the eula.txt file parameter to accept their EULA. If you are accessing the Azure Virtual Machine via SSH, check out the Nano editor documentation to edit files via SSH.
Follow this tutorial from the official Minecraft wiki to configure the Minecraft server for both Minecraft server editions.
Edit The Server Configuration Files
Open the server.properties file with your text editor of choice, and scroll down to where server-port and server-ip are. Make sure the server-port is set to the port that you just opened for port forwarding, and server-ip is your internal IP address.
These two fields should look like:
You can also change other Minecraft settings in this file, such as difficultly, game mode, PvP, etc. Once you make all your changes, save and close this file.
You May Like: Minecraft Ps4 Redeem Code
Best Minecraft Server Hosting Summary
To make your choice a bit easier, weve compiled this quick comparison table, highlighting the key parameters of the top 5 hosts:
As you can see from the list above, each of the Minecraft server hosting providers is considered the best for various, oftentimes different reasons. Because of this, choosing the right one for your particular needs becomes very important.
In the meantime, the most balanced and consistent among all of the above Minecraft hosting options, in our opinion, is Hostinger. Its a bit on the expensive side with a base plan starting at $8.95/month but their onboarding and interface are perfect for beginners who simply want to host games they can enjoy with their friends. This hosting provider also caters to more advanced users looking to build custom worlds and take advantage of numerous mods.
At the moment, Hostinger is running a promotion on all hosting plans with discounts reaching up to 90%, so its a great time to check out their Minecraft hosting offer!
Alternatively, if youre looking for a more budget-friendly option, you cant go wrong with Shockbyte, and their cheapest plans are starting at just $2.50 / month. High uptime stats and various plans that you can potentially upgrade to will guarantee you a stress-free hosting experience.
Did you have any of experiences with any of the Minecraft hosts? What did we miss?Let us know in the comment section below.
Make A Minecraft Server On A Linux Host
If youre not inclined to host a Minecraft server at home, you can spin up a Linux hosting plan to do it instead. This way youre not responsible for managing any of the hardware, plus youre not exposing your private home network to the public.
As mentioned before, a Linux VPS hosting plan from GoDaddy is a lightweight option if youre experimenting or not expecting a lot of players to join your server. If, however, youre expecting a lot of players, you should look at using a dedicated Linux server instead.
To follow these steps, youll need to connect to your hosting with SSH.
You May Like: How To Make A Pattern On A Banner In Minecraft
Launch Your Private Minecraft Server In Minutes
Now that you have reached the end of our Minecraft Server Hosting guide, the only thing left for you is to launch your private Minecraft server. Most Minecraft hosts automatically design a server for you and provide additional plug-ins and modpacks to customize your server.
If you are interested in a large selection of modpacks, ServerMiner offers more than 50,000 modpacks and customized servers in their premium packages. Fortunately, the premium packages are affordable compared to other competitors.
For an enhanced performance and smooth gaming experience, Shockbyte is the perfect Minecraft Hosting Server for you. With a guaranteed 100% uptime, you are assured that your server will always be accessible to your players.
Apex Hosting is ideal for beginners and novices who do not understand the full gear of Minecraft servers. The host provides video tutorials and 24/7 support for any questions that you may have regarding your server.
With its budget-friendly packages and free plan, ScalaCube offers free additions including a free subdomain. You are also guaranteed unlimited player slots and ultra low latency at affordable prices.
Storage Type And Space
While Minecraft isn’t a particularly storage-intensive game, getting an SSD will help speed up the performance if you’re running a Minecraft server. However, be aware of the potential differences in this area.
Some web hosts can have SSD-based server applications when storing your data on traditional hard drives. This is distinct from providing a complete SSD solution in which all data is stored on the SSD. Shockbyte, GG Servers, and Host Havoc offer the best SSD solutions in their plans.
Recommended Reading: How To Customize A Banner In Minecraft
The Best Free Minecraft Server Hosting
If you want to play Minecraft with your friends but have no budget for a server, you may want to look into some free options. Free servers are very limited in capability and we have found that companies who offer free trials will give you a better experience and more flexibility through the trial period with the hope that they will upgrade with them.
Through our experience testing dozens of minecraft servers hosts, we discovered that any server running on less than 512mb of ram isnt able to host a group of friends and crashes too often. For this reason, those server providers havent been included in this list. We have listed our top picks for Free Minecraft servers and hosts with free trials.